Cannot get SSL client VPN to connect and no logs to help

I have set up a client based SSL VPN on our XG pair but I cannot get it to connect.

I have tried with the appliance certificate and a genuine public one we have installed

I have tried UDP and TCP

I have tried Windows 7 client and Windows 10 client

I can download the client and/or the config from the user portal and it installs fine, when I try to connect, the traffic light goes yellow for about 30 seconds but then fails.  If I click to look at the log file it asks me if I want to create one.  On the XG I can see the clientless connections in the log but nothing for the client VPN.

The config contains the correct public IP addresses for the XG in it so looks sort of okay.

  • Okay, done some more testing and at least I now get logs on the client and a login box.

    To do this I have to use the appliance certificate, a genuine public certificate does not work and I have to turn on debugging.

    However I cannot get it to accept my domain credentials (which work fine in the clientless user portal).

    Our domain user names have a space in them i.e. firstname [space] surname and perhaps this is not allowed by the SSL VPN client?
